Heyy Babyy : A review

Posted by JV on August 27, 2007

While watching the trailer of the movie it becomes clear that it has been ‘inspired’ from the Hollywood movie “Three men and a baby”. However the director Sajid Khan denies that his movie is based on any such movie. Well, there is nothing wrong to take inspiration from something, but it is hard to improve.

Despite the denial, the story goes parallel to the Hollywood movie with additions of some music numbers.

Aroush (Akshay Kumar), Ali (Fardeen Khan) and Tanmany (Ritesh Deshmukh) are having all the fun a bachelor would have till someone drops a baby girl at their door step with a note. Each of them denies to be father of the baby. Being unexperienced in raising a small child they face difficulty to look after the baby. After unsuccessful efforts to find the mother of the baby, they try to get rid her. But with a life threatening accident to the baby, their hearts change and they start loving the baby and enjoy her company. When the three men are settled, her mother (Vidya Balan) , a former lover of Aroush , turns up and gets the hold of the child. The three men make various attempts to get the her back with the mother and eventually everyone unites and lives happily.

Sajid Khan being the director and looking to the plot of the movie, a comic relief was heavily expected, but the movie fails to deliver much. Most of comedy scenes are physical comedy and dual meaning dialogs. Akshay Kumar is an established actor in comedy, as he has proved his metal under the direction of Priyadarshan but he is not at his par performance.

There are some comic relief the trio try to provide , here and there , but nothing for stomach holding laughs. Boman Irani, another talented actor, and I always found it disturbing that directors waste him for overacting. Vidya Balan is okay as she has nothing much to do. There was some gimmicks for the promotion of movie by shooting some 21 actresses in one song, you will be hardly able to recognize few of them. Then there is overacting Anupam Kher and Shahrukh Khan in special appearances for no reason at all. There is nothing special about the musical numbers and are easily forgotten.

In my view the movie fails to entertain for the money one may spend on it. I would stay at home and watch the re-run of Mr. Bean on Pogo.

Interesting facts about the poem.(from http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Kabhie_Kabhie)

* The concept came to Yash Chopra while he was reading a poem by his longtime friend (and also the film’s lyricist) Sahir Ludhianvi . Initially, the story just centered on Amit, Pooja, Vijay and Anjali, but Pamela Chopra read an article in a magazine about a woman meeting her adopted child. Yash Chopra thought it good enough to make it a sub-plot in the film.

* There are two versions of the poem “Kabhi Kabhie” - one is the romantic poem Amit sings to Pooja when they are in love, and the other version, rewritten by a shattered Amit since the marriage of Pooja to Vijay, is a bitter, self-hating ode of misery and loss. Sahir Ludhianvi wrote this version of “Kabhi Kabhie” first; the more romantic version was written for the film.

* The film was supposed to open with Amit standing under a tree and watching Pooja get married. Traditionally in a Hindi “shaadi” (wedding) ceremony, there were to be seven “pheras” (circuits) around the altar; therefore there would be seven different love scenes between Amit and Pooja intercut with each phera. This was deemed too artistic a beginning for the film, so a few days were spent re-shooting the simple scenes of Amit reciting poetry and meeting Pooja.
